        private Guid GetPreviewHandlerGUID(string filename)
        {
            // open the registry key corresponding to the file extension
            RegistryKey ext = Registry.ClassesRoot.OpenSubKey(Path.GetExtension(filename));
            if (ext != null)
            {
                // open the key that indicates the GUID of the preview handler type
                RegistryKey test = ext.OpenSubKey("shellex\\{8895b1c6-b41f-4c1c-a562-0d564250836f}");
                if (test != null) return new Guid(Convert.ToString(test.GetValue(null)));

                // sometimes preview handlers are declared on key for the class
                string className = Convert.ToString(ext.GetValue(null));
                if (className != null)
                {
                    test = Registry.ClassesRoot.OpenSubKey(className + "\\shellex\\{8895b1c6-b41f-4c1c-a562-0d564250836f}");
                    if (test != null) return new Guid(Convert.ToString(test.GetValue(null)));
                }
            }

            return Guid.Empty;
        }
